Closed Minds Hands up …. did your older brothers and sisters try to teach you things as a child only to be met with protests, scoffs and yawns? It was only when your parents stepped in and paid up front for an expensive tutor that you would finally sit up and pay attention. It seems that we disregard as unimportant what is right under our noses. The next-door neighbour might speak words of great wisdom to us over the garden fence, but unless the same words were boomed at us from a cloud or a mountaintop we would barely heed them. The old adage that ‘familiarity breeds contempt’ is certainly a true one. When Jesus returned to his hometown to preach, he was treated with similar disregard. When the Nazarenes heard him speaking they could not take him seriously because they could remember all too well his humble origins. Wasn’t he just a carpenter … Mary’s son? They closed their minds against Jesus, and because their minds were closed, Jesus could not work any great deed that day. Of course, there is more to this story than Jesus being rejected in his hometown. This is a story about how we too can ignore or reject God. This is a story about the stumbling blocks we encounter in our faith. Perhaps our pet stumbling block might be our unwillingness to listen to others in the belief that we know best. Our stumbling block might be a reluctance to ask for help, fearing that this might be a sign of weakness. Our stumbling block might be the inability to recognise the voice of God in our day-to-day surroundings. Could God be talking to us through a partner, through our children, parents or friends? Where will the next prophet come from, the other side of the globe or the other side of the street? The trick is, not to rule anything out. God is less likely to work wonders in a closed mind. Jesus people What commandments are we to obey? Not just the Ten Commandments, which are not strictly speaking from Jesus, but much more the calls and challenges of Jesus in the Gospel: - To be a people which constantly studies and tries to understand and appropriate more deeply the Word of God, especially in the New Testament. It was only after they understood the Scriptures that the disciples were able to understand what the life, suffering, death and resurrection of Jesus really meant. - To love all people unconditionally, including enemies and those who hate and harm us. To love them is to wish that God's love may penetrate their hardened hearts.

Breast Check is a free health service funded by the Government which offers women aged 50-64 years a free breast x-ray (mammogram) every 2 years. From mid July until the end of 2009, Breast Check will be inviting women living in Co. Laois for their free mammograms. Breast Check urges all invited women to make time to attend their appointment. A Breast Check x-ray is a simple procedure that takes approximately half an hour. The aim of Breast Check is to reduce deaths from breast cancer by finding and treating the disease at an early stage. If you are a woman aged 50-64 years living in Co. Laois, you will be sent a letter in the coming months inviting you for your Breast Check appointment on a particular date and time. If the date or time doesn’t suit it can be changed by calling the number on the letter. To make sure you receive your appointment letter, check you are on the Breast Check register by calling Free phone 1800-45-45-55 or by checking online at www.breastcheck.ie. Women from Co. Laois will be invited to the Breast Check Mobile unit in the new location of the Cuisle Centre, Block Road, Portlaoise for their mammograms. Pope Benedict's Prayer Intention for

July 2009 The Middle East is the birthplace of Christianity and home to some of the world's most ancient Christian denominations.

But Christian communities across the region are declining in numbers because of a combination of low birth rates, emigration and, in some places, persecution. Christians find themselves in a minority, and as such, can face discrimination. They can also struggle to maintain their identity as part of an overwhelmingly Muslim population group. This month we are invited to join in Pope Benedict's prayer intention, "...That the Christians of the Middle East may live their faith in full freedom and be an instrument of peace and reconciliation."
